# Madhya Pradesh Hikes Bus Fares by 75 Paise per Km: New Rates Revised from Sagar to Bhopal, Indore and Other Cities

> The Madhya Pradesh Transport Department has hiked passenger bus fares by 75 paise per kilometer. The move impacts around 30,000 daily commuters traveling from Sagar to major destinations including Bhopal, Indore, Jabalpur, and Nagpur.

Travelers using road transport across Madhya Pradesh will now have to spend more on their daily commutes following a fare revision by the state transport department. The department has officially authorized an increase of 75 paise per kilometer for passenger bus services. This decision directly impacts commuters in Sagar district, where approximately 430 passenger buses operate daily to major urban centers as well as remote local routes. With nearly 30,000 passengers traveling from Sagar every day, the updated rates mean higher travel expenses for thousands of regular commuters.

## Official Gazette Issued Following Strike Warning
The rate modification comes after persistent pressure from transport operators across the state. The Bus Owners Association had previously issued a formal warning to launch a state-wide strike starting August 7 if their demand for a fare increase was not met. To prevent a complete shutdown of public bus transport, the transport department published an official gazette notification approving the hike exactly two days before the scheduled strike deadline.

## Revised Rates for Sagar to Indore and Bhopal Routes
Fares have gone up significantly along the routes connecting Sagar to Bhopal and the Malwa region. Passengers traveling to Rahatgarh, situated 40 kilometers from Sagar, will now pay ₹80. Destinations further along the route have seen fares adjusted to ₹135 for Begumganj, ₹185 for Gairatganj, and ₹300 for Raisen. Reaching the state capital, Bhopal, will now cost ₹386. For long-distance travel beyond Bhopal, the fare to Sehore stands at ₹468, while the total ticket price to Indore has reached ₹780.

## Detailed Fares for Narsinghpur and Nagpur Routes
Passenger fares along the Sagar to Narsinghpur corridor have also been restructured. For Surkhi, located 28 kilometers from Sagar, the new fare is ₹55. Moving further along the route, tickets now cost ₹95 for Gourjhamar, ₹130 for Deori, ₹155 for Maharajpur, ₹210 for Barman, and ₹242 for Kareli. The complete 137-kilometer journey to Narsinghpur now costs ₹274. On the southern route toward Maharashtra, fares on the Sagar-Nagpur sector have been updated to ₹78 for Barkoti, ₹164 for Teetarpani, ₹448 for Amarwara, ₹532 for Chhindwara, and ₹790 for Nagpur.

## Updated Costs for Jabalpur, Bundelkhand, and Regional Destinations
Travel toward the Mahakaushal region on the Sagar-Jabalpur route has become more expensive as well. Revised tickets stand at ₹38 for Sanodha, ₹94 for Garhakota, ₹144 for Samhua, ₹200 for Nohta, ₹238 for Jabera, ₹292 for Katangi, and ₹370 for Jabalpur. Across the Bundelkhand and Vindhya zones, fares from Sagar have been set at ₹164 for Tikamgarh, ₹716 for Rewa, ₹612 for Satna, ₹438 for Panna, ₹340 for Chhatarpur, and ₹450 for the heritage town of Khajuraho. Local feeder routes from Sagar have also seen updates, with fares fixed at ₹64 for Banda, ₹120 for Shahgarh, ₹150 for Hirapur, ₹100 for Khurai, ₹150 for Bina, ₹80 for Jaisinagar, and ₹90 for Rehli.
